Qualcomm launches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 processor: 4nm process, 20% more powerful, 5G 10Gb/s support, will equip Galaxy S22

Qualcomm just introduced a high-end processor called Snapdragon 8 Gen 1, at the company’s annual Snapdragon Technology Summit. This will be the processor equipped for flagship smartphones in 2022.

Inheriting the Snapdragon 888 launched last year,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 is the first processor to carry Qualcomm’s new naming scheme. Previously, many leaked information suggested that this processor will be called Snapdragon 898.

Qualcomm says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 has 20% more CPU efficiency and 30% more power efficiency than the previous generation.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 is Qualcomm’s first processor to use Arm’s latest Armv9 architecture.

The new 8-core Kryo CPU will feature one Cortex-X2 main core clocked at 3.0Ghz, three high-performance Cortex-A710 2.5Ghz cores, and four Cortex-A510 1.8Ghz power-efficient cores. This new processor is manufactured on the 4nm process, a big upgrade from the 5nm process of the Snapdragon 888.

The new Adreno GPU is claimed by Qualcomm to have 30% higher graphics performance and 25% more power efficiency than the Adreno GPU of the Snapdragon 888 processor. In addition, Qualcomm also equips a control panel New GPU, help customize games when running on smartphones.

Qualcomm also introduced the latest Snapdragon X65 modem chip inside the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 processor. This is Qualcomm’s 4th generation 5G modem chip, compatible with existing mmWave and sub-6GHz bands, adding support for high speed speeds. speeds up to 10Gb/s.

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 also supports Wi-Fi 6 and Wi-Fi 6E, Bluetooth LE Audio and Snapdragon Sound audio technology that enables AptX Lossless wireless audio transmission.

Another focus of the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 processor is the high-end camera-enabled features, which Qualcomm calls “Snapdragon Sight”. For the first time ever,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 upscales everything to an 18-bit system (up from 14-bit on Snapdragon 888). That means 4,096 times more camera data.

Spectra ISP system supports capturing 240 12MP photos in 1 second. Qualcomm also added support for 8K video recording with HDR 10 Plus and 18-bit RAW image capture. In addition, the new processor also improves a series of AI features to support low-light photography.

In terms of artificial intelligence,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 features Qualcomm’s latest Hexagon processor, which is 4 times faster than its predecessor. Finally, the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 processor continues to be upgraded with security features, supporting e-wallets.

The first flagship Android smartphones equipped with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 chip will be launched in early 2022.
